Remote Tutor – Norfolk

Prospero Teaching is looking for a Remote Tutor in or around Norfolk to provide tuition for Children who may have a range of Special Educational needs or Behavioural needs.

As an SEN Tutor, you must be able to create, plan and deliver 1:1 tailored lesson to bridge gaps in pupil\’s education and boost engagement and attainment levels. This opportunity is great for an experienced teacher who is looking to step away from the classroom to offer more personalised, enjoyable lessons.

Most of these pupils will have been out of education for some time, so their confidence levels may be very low. It is your responsibility to reengage them in their learning and offer structure back into their daily routine.

Prospero Teaching will work with you closely to monitor the progression with each pupil and support effective learning.

How to prepare for a job interview at Prospero Teaching

✨Know Your SEND Stuff

Make sure you brush up on your knowledge of Special Educational Needs and Disabilities (SEND). Be ready to discuss specific strategies you've used in the past to support students with different needs. This shows that you’re not just familiar with the theory but have practical experience too.

✨Tailor Your Lesson Plans

Prepare to talk about how you would create personalised lesson plans for each student. Think of examples where you've adapted your teaching style or materials to meet individual learning gaps. This will demonstrate your ability to cater to diverse learning needs.

✨Showcase Your Communication Skills

Since you'll be working closely with students and their families, highlight your communication skills. Be ready to share examples of how you've provided constructive feedback in the past and how you keep parents informed about their child's progress.

✨Be Ready for Remote Teaching Challenges

As this is a remote position, think about the unique challenges that come with online tutoring. Prepare to discuss how you would engage students virtually and maintain their focus during lessons. Mention any tools or techniques you’ve used to enhance online learning experiences.
